Vietnam PM to pay official visit to Brunei

Azlan Othman

Vietnamese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h (CNA, pic below) will pay official visits to Singapore and Brunei Darussalam from today to Saturday, the Vietnam Government Portal said.

Vietnam and the Sultanate established diplomatic relations in 1992.

Both nations have made new strides in their relationship since the establishment of a comprehensive partnership on the occasion of the state visit to Vietnam by His Majesty Sultan Haji Hassanal Bolkiah Mu’izzaddin Waddaulah ibni Al-Marhum Sultan Haji Omar ‘Ali Saifuddien Sa’adul Khairi Waddien, Sultan and Yang Di-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am in March 2019.

Vietnam’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s said the visit by Pham Minh Chinh will be made after the two countries celebrated the 30th anniversary of their diplomatic ties in 2022. The Vietnamese government leader will hold talks with His Majesty, visit enterprises and attend a workshop between enterprises of the two countries.

The two countries met the target of reaching the two-way trade value of over USD500 million before 2023.

As of October last year, their bilateral trade amounted to USD638.5 million, surging 141.1 per cent year-on-year.

The two-way trade value reached USD310 million in 2021 and USD458 million in the first half of 2022. Brunei Darussalam currently ranks 26th out of the 141 countries and territories investing in Vietnam with total registered capital of USD971 million.

In the near future, the two sides have demand to boost joint work in promising areas such as agro-forestry-fisheries, halal food, construction, infrastructure and joint ventures.
